South Lake Leelanau is the larger half of the Leelanau Lakes and features good fishing for many species. There is a deep hole near the east boat launch that is known for good Brown Trout fishing in depths around 60 feet. Smallmouth Bass fishing is also best along the east shore in depths around 20 feet. South Lake Leelanau planted millions of Walleyes that has produced great results and the fishery is now thriving. The south end of the lake is typically the best area for successful Walleye fishing. South Lake Leelanau is connected to North Lake Leelanau via channel.
